Senior Applied ML Engineer

Upstart Upstart · Fintech · United States · Remote · Machine Learning Department

Upstart is seeking a Senior Applied ML Engineer to join their Applied LLM team. This role will focus on building foundational infrastructure for generative AI and LLMs within Upstart's core products. Responsibilities include designing and building user-facing ML features, owning technical architecture for applied ML systems, building scalable services and APIs, and collaborating with various teams to ensure ML deployments meet standards for safety, fairness, and performance. The role also involves establishing best practices for prompt design, model evaluation, and experimentation.

What you'd actually do

  1. Design and build user-facing ML features that harness LLMs and generative AI to unlock new product capabilities
  2. Partner with product, design, and ML research to prototype and deliver high-impact, ML-powered experiences
  3. Own the technical architecture and implementation strategy for applied ML systems - balancing latency, observability, and iteration speed
  4. Build scalable services and APIs that bring model outputs to users in trustworthy and intuitive ways
  5. Collaborate across platform, infra, and legal/compliance teams to ensure ML deployments meet standards for safety, fairness, and performance
  6. Establish and evangelize best practices for prompt design, model evaluation, and experimentation across the org
